On 31/08/17 18:55, Boris Brezillon wrote:
> Add a driver for Cadence DPI -> DSI bridge.
> 
> This driver only support a subset of Cadence DSI bridge capabilities.
> 
> Here is a non-exhaustive list of missing features:
>  * burst mode
>  * dynamic configuration of the DPHY based on the
>  * support for additional input interfaces (SDI input)
> 
> Signed-off-by: Boris Brezillon <boris.brezillon@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x>

<snip>

> +	dsi->pclk = devm_clk_get(&pdev->dev, "pclk");
> +	if (IS_ERR(dsi->pclk))
> +		return PTR_ERR(dsi->pclk);

What's the purpose of pclk? Isn't that normally dealt with the normal
modesetting, enabled with the video stream? How could it even be enabled
here, without anyone setting the rate?
